Three men in Guangxi were detained after hunting sesame swords

According to the Jiangnan Branch of the Nanning Municipal Public Security Bureau in Guangxi Province, the police recently arrested 3 men who illegally hunted, transported, and bought and sold the "sesame sword" of key protected fish, searched 39 live "sesame swords", seized 2 electric fishing equipment, 1 flying gun, 6 sets of diving suits, 3 bottles of oxygen tanks and other hunting tools, and the amount involved was nearly 30,000 yuan.

In the early morning of October 6, after receiving a report from the masses, the Fujianyuan police station stopped the van of the man suspected of being illegally hunted in the waters of the Yongjiang River. There were 3 men sitting on the car, equipped with water tank equipment, containing more than ten tails that resembled swords and had spots, which were identified as the national second-level key protected wild animal spotted plover, commonly known as "sesame sword". Subsequently, the police found more than 20 live "sesame swords" and 9 frozen "sesame swords" in a private house, and found a large number of crime tools.

At present, the suspects Qin xx, Li xx, and Liao xx have been criminally detained by the public security organs in accordance with law on suspicion of illegally hunting, transporting, and selling the country's precious and endangered wild animals, and the case is still under further investigation.
